[0001] This utility model relates to the field of lifting equipment technology, and in particular to a car carrier lifting structure. Background Technology
[0002] The lifting structure of a car carrier is an important component of the car carrier, enabling the upper loading platform to be lifted up and down, thus facilitating loading and unloading.
[0003] Current car carrier lifting structures have limitations. They are not easy to raise and lower the upper platform significantly, and the height adjustment of the upper platform is not flexible enough, making it difficult to make full use of the space resources of the semi-trailer. In addition, existing car carrier lifting structures lack safety and stability during transportation, thus affecting the overall carrying capacity and service life of the car carrier.

[0045] Example 1.
[0046] like Figure 1-3 As shown, a car carrier lifting structure includes a car carrier lower frame body 1, adjustable front support assembly 2 and adjustable rear support assembly 3 are installed on both the left and right sides of the car carrier lower frame body 1, an upper platform 4 is installed on the adjustable front support assembly 2 and the adjustable rear support assembly 3, and a loading auxiliary assembly 5 is installed at the rear of the upper platform 4.
[0047] By using the adjustable front support assembly 2 in conjunction with the adjustable rear support assembly 3, the upper platform 4 can be raised and lowered significantly, and the height of the upper platform 4 can be flexibly adjusted, further making full use of the space resources of the semi-trailer, while ensuring safety and stability during transportation, thereby improving the overall carrying capacity and service life of the car carrier.
[0048] Because the height of the upper platform 4 is adjustable, this semi-trailer can transport a variety of different types of goods. When the upper platform 4 is raised, it can load taller vehicles or other heavy goods. When the upper platform 4 is lowered to the ground, it can load one standard 40-foot container or two 20-foot containers, greatly expanding the transportation range.
[0049] like Figure 1-3 As shown, the adjustable rear support assembly 3 includes a rear lifting cylinder 6. The bottom of the rear lifting cylinder 6 is fixed on the car carrier's lower frame body 1. The top of the lifting cylinder is installed on the bottom of the upper platform 4. An upper swing arm 7 is hinged to the bottom of the upper platform 4. A lower swing arm 8 is hinged to the bottom of the upper swing arm 7. The lower swing arm 8 has an arched structure. A positioning element A 9 is installed between the upper swing arm 7 and the lower swing arm 8 to position the opening and closing angle of the upper swing arm 7 and the lower swing arm 8. A positioning support assembly 10 is installed on one side of the lower swing arm 8.
[0050] like Figure 1-3 As shown, the bottom of the positioning support assembly 10 and the lower swing arm 8 are respectively hinged to the upper part of the car carrier's lower frame body 1 to form a triangular structure. The bottom of the telescopic sleeve 12 is fitted with a positioning element B11 at the hinge point between it and the car carrier's lower frame body 1 to position the rotation angle of the telescopic sleeve 12. The positioning support assembly 10 includes the telescopic sleeve 12, the two ends of which are respectively hinged to the upper part of the car carrier's lower frame body 1 and the bottom of the upper swing arm 7. Several circular through holes 13 are equidistantly opened on the telescopic sleeve 12, and a positioning pin 14 is horizontally engaged between two circular through holes 13.
[0051] The triangular structure formed by the positioning support component 10, the lower swing arm 8, and the car carrier underframe body 1 can improve safety and stability. The positioning support component 10, which can be adjusted in rotation angle and length, can stably support and position the hinge of the upper swing arm 7 and the lower swing arm 8. It supports and positions the upper swing arm 7 and the lower swing arm 8 with different opening and closing angles. The upper swing arm 7 and the lower swing arm 8 with different opening and closing angles, together with the vertically telescopic rear lifting cylinder 6, can achieve the purpose of stably adjusting the height of the upper platform 4.
[0052] The adjustable front support assembly 2 and the adjustable rear support assembly 3 work together to achieve a large lifting height of the upper platform 4, so that the upper platform 4 can be raised to a certain height when needed to adapt to different loading requirements. At the same time, when the upper platform 4 is lowered to its lowest position, it can ensure that it is close to the car carrier's lower frame body 1, which facilitates loading and unloading.
[0053] like Figure 1-3 As shown, the adjustable front support assembly 2 includes a front column 15. The bottom of the front column 15 is fixedly installed above the car carrier's lower frame body 1. A front lifting cylinder 16 is installed at the top of the front column 15. A movable pulley 17 is installed below the front lifting cylinder 16. A steel wire rope 18 is slidably connected to the movable pulley 17. A fixed pulley 19 is slidably connected to the steel wire rope 18. The fixed pulley 19 is installed at the top of the front column 15. One end of the steel wire rope 18 is fixedly installed on the inner side of the front column 15. The other end of the steel wire rope 18 is connected to a slider 20. The slider 20 is slidably connected to a slide rail 21. The slide rail 21 is opened inside the front column 15. The slider 20 is fixedly installed on the side of the upper platform 4.
[0054] The extension of the current lifting cylinder 16 can drive the movable pulley 17 to move downwards. The downward-moving movable pulley 17 drives one end of the wire rope 18 to lift the slider 20. The slide rail 21 provides vertical guidance for the rising slider 20, thereby the slider 20 drives the upper platform 4 to rise. Similarly, the front lifting cylinder 16 retracts and descends.
[0055] like Figure 1-3 As shown, a telescopic rod 22 is installed on the lower middle surface of the upper platform 4, and its extension and retraction are electrically controlled. The bottom end of the telescopic rod 22 is installed above the car carrier underframe body 1 to support the middle of the upper platform 4 and ensure the stability of the upper platform 4. A positioning buffer platform 23 is installed above the car carrier underframe body 1. The positioning buffer platform 23 is movably connected to the lower part of the upper platform 4. The positioning buffer platform 23 can ensure that the upper platform 4 is close to the car carrier underframe body 1 when it is lowered to its lowest position, while playing the role of shock absorption, buffering and positioning.
[0056] like Figure 1-3As shown, the loading auxiliary component 5 includes a ramp support plate 24. The ramp support plate 24 has sliding grooves 25 on both sides. The two grooves 25 are symmetrically opened on the inner side of the tail end of the upper platform 4, so that the ramp support plate 24 slides on the tail end of the upper platform 4 which has a ramp structure. By placing the ramp support plate 24 on the ground, it is convenient to load the vehicle.
